Why Is the Demand for Ecological Restoration Services Surging Worldwide?
The global ecological restoration services market is experiencing unprecedented growth as climate change, biodiversity loss, and ecosystem degradation accelerate environmental and socioeconomic risks. Ecological restoration services aim to rehabilitate, restore, or recreate ecosystems that have been degraded by human activity, natural disasters, or industrial development. These services range from reforestation and wetland restoration to coral reef rehabilitation and soil remediation, and are increasingly mandated by regulatory frameworks and supported by corporate sustainability initiatives. As ecosystems collapse and environmental risks intensify, restoring ecological function has become not just a conservation goal but an economic and infrastructural necessity.Governments around the world are integrating restoration into their climate and land management strategies. Global initiatives such as the UN Decade on Ecosystem Restoration (2021-2030), the Bonn Challenge, and the European Union's Green Deal are setting ambitious targets for restoring millions of hectares of land and natural habitats. This surge in policy-driven demand is being met by a growing ecosystem of service providers including environmental engineering firms, landscape ecologists, non-governmental organizations, and sustainability consultants who are offering turnkey restoration solutions for both public and private clients. The recognition of nature-based solutions as essential for carbon sequestration, flood mitigation, and climate resilience is further amplifying the importance of these services.

Which Sectors and Geographies Are Leading the Charge in Restoration?
Restoration services are expanding across diverse sectors, with mining, energy, real estate, and agriculture among the most prominent end users. In the mining sector, companies are legally mandated to rehabilitate post-extraction landscapes, often through reforestation, slope stabilization, and waterway restoration. Renewable energy developers are restoring habitats disrupted by solar and wind infrastructure to gain permitting approvals and meet biodiversity offset requirements. Agribusinesses are adopting restoration to improve soil health, reduce runoff, and build climate-resilient supply chains often through agroforestry, riparian buffer restoration, and regenerative grazing practices.Geographically, North America and Europe remain the largest markets due to strong regulatory backing, government funding, and a mature ecosystem of contractors and consultants. However, Asia-Pacific, Latin America, and sub-Saharan Africa are rapidly emerging as high-growth regions due to the scale of degraded landscapes and increasing international investment. China's ecological redline policy and India's Compensatory Afforestation Programme are examples of large-scale state-driven restoration efforts. Brazil, Kenya, and Indonesia are also focal points for biodiversity restoration projects supported by multilateral climate funds and conservation NGOs. These efforts are increasingly tied to sustainable development goals, driving long-term demand for skilled ecological service providers.
What Is Driving Growth in the Ecological Restoration Services Market?
The growth in the ecological restoration services market is driven by several factors related to environmental policy, sustainable land use strategies, and evolving corporate ESG mandates. Technological innovations in remote sensing, hydrological modeling, and ecological forecasting are improving the precision and scalability of restoration projects. In parallel, end-use demand is rising from industries such as mining, infrastructure, and agriculture, where land degradation liabilities and permitting processes increasingly depend on demonstrated restoration planning.Government incentives and compliance requirements are also fueling market expansion, particularly in regions with emerging carbon markets and biodiversity offset frameworks. Climate adaptation funding from the UN, World Bank, and private climate investment vehicles is being channeled into large-scale ecosystem repair projects. The increasing integration of restoration outcomes into carbon credit registries and natural capital accounting is drawing corporate investment into nature-based solutions. As environmental risks become more visible and stakeholders demand measurable impact, ecological restoration services are set to become a core pillar of environmental infrastructure planning and climate resilience investment globally.
